为什么Web组件将在2025年复兴?

为什么Web组件将在2025年复兴?

💡 原文英文,约700词,阅读约需3分钟。
📝

内容提要

Web组件在过去十年中使用不广泛,但预计到2025年将复兴。现代浏览器已全面支持Web组件标准,开发者寻求轻量、可重用的UI元素。Web组件不依赖特定框架,具备良好的性能和跨框架互操作性,适合设计系统和微前端架构。随着工具和生态系统的改善,Web组件成为理想的可重用UI组件选择。

🎯

关键要点

  • Web组件在过去十年中未被广泛使用,但预计到2025年将复兴。
  • 现代浏览器已全面支持Web组件标准,开发者开始重视其框架无关性和可重用性。
  • Web开发者对框架疲劳感到厌倦,寻求轻量且不依赖特定生态系统的解决方案。
  • Web组件的浏览器支持已无须使用polyfills,开发者可以放心构建和部署组件。
  • Web组件利用真实DOM,性能优越,适合性能关键的应用。
  • Web组件能够跨不同框架互操作,适合大型企业管理多个技术栈。
  • 公司如谷歌和Salesforce正在使用Web组件标准化设计系统。
  • 随着边缘计算和微前端的兴起,Web组件的模块化特性变得尤为重要。
  • Web组件的工具和生态系统显著改善,库如Lit简化了开发过程。
  • Web组件成为可重用UI组件的理想选择,适合设计系统和微前端架构。

延伸问答

Web组件的复兴原因是什么?

Web组件的复兴主要是由于现代浏览器的全面支持、开发者对框架疲劳的厌倦以及对轻量、可重用UI元素的需求。

Web组件与传统框架相比有什么优势?

Web组件不依赖特定框架,具备良好的性能和跨框架互操作性,适合设计系统和微前端架构。

如何创建一个简单的Web组件?

可以通过定义一个类继承自HTMLElement,并在构造函数中使用attachShadow方法来创建一个简单的Web组件。

Web组件如何在不同框架中互操作?

Web组件可以在React、Vue、Angular等框架中使用,开发者只需构建一次组件即可在多个项目中复用。

Web组件在性能上有什么优势?

Web组件利用真实DOM,避免了虚拟DOM的性能开销,提供更快的渲染速度和更好的性能表现。

哪些公司在使用Web组件标准化设计系统?

谷歌和Salesforce等公司正在使用Web组件来标准化他们的设计系统,确保跨产品的一致性。

➡️

继续阅读